>>> I have this problem too - although a disable/enable also fixes it (but requires two restarts).

Just noticed that if you remove *another* extension and restart then *this* extension works again (for that start).

Starting up on the command line shows this message when it fails, but this is absent when it works:

JavaScript error: chrome://accountcolors/content/accountcolors-3panewindow.js, line 278: InvalidAccessError: A parameter or an operation is not supported by the underlying object

Esta valoración es de una versión anterior del complemento (12.0). 

This problem happens when Thunderbird starts slowly, for example, if there are other extensions installed or if the computer is under a heavy load.

A fix for this problem has been designed and tested. A new version of Account Colors will be submitted to the Thunderbird teams tomorrow for review and release, which may take up to a week.
